自动连接已知的BLE设备

6

我知道在connectGatt中将autoConnect设置为true不会重新连接我的设备,如果我在范围内出入再次之间有很长的时间间隔。我的问题是,如何在不保持android唤醒的情况下重新连接,并避免耗电过多?

1个回答

0

我认为我的解决方案对于类似问题(和我自己遇到的)可能会有所帮助。只需将BLE设备的MAC地址保存到数据库或其他地方,并在需要时使用MAC地址进行连接。您可以在应用程序启动时、初始化某些内容时或定期调用connectGatt()


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接